## Logistics Provider Change — Managers Only

Effective next quarter, Varnholt Freight replaces Cendrix Cargo as primary carrier for all Dareton warehouse routes. Contracts signed; transition plan owned by Ops. Expect two weeks of dual-running. Escalate delays directly to the transition lead. Incoming director should review the carrier scorecards before the kickoff meeting. The confidential rationale follows below.

confidential, yawep-kafog: Project Istys slips by two quarters because of the supplier delay.

**Capacity note — Vellastra dispatch simulator.** For the eng sync: simulating the 40-car Marrowgate tower at 10x speed saturates one worker at roughly 9k rider events/sec, so we'll shard by bank rather than by floor. Memory stays flat if the event ring is sized correctly. The knobs we propose locking in are these.

tuning table, hahof-tafop:
RATE_LIMITS = {
    "ulaix": 10,
    "wenath": 1,
}

**Provenance: Wrenfold Public API — pagination module**

All pagination behavior (cursor encoding, page-size caps, stable ordering) ships from the Wrenfold gateway repo and is built by the Saltgrove pipeline. Release managers should confirm the deployed artifact matches the signed manifest before publishing API docs. Each cut records its provenance under the trace token below.

build token for yahog-bawef: htk4_ec31

Leadership Review Briefing — Bramford Retail Pilot

The eight-week pilot with the Marlowe & Vance chain concluded last Friday across six stores in the Caldwick region. Footfall conversion rose 4%, and restock times fell by a third using the Shelfline system. Branch managers should expect a decision on wider rollout by quarter-end. The following note covers the commercial terms under discussion.

board note of yageg-yagep: Uladorox Systems plans to lower the Zorwyn list price by 59.5 percent in October. The board signed off on a budget of $202.1 million for Project Tammir. The renewal with Kelethix Group closes at $18.7 million a year, 55.2 percent below the last contract. Project Praath slips by six weeks because of the audit delay.